Post subject:  Hard AI Stalemate in Demo

I didn't download the very latest Demo so excuse me if this problem is fixed in a later patch or in the actual game. I did look through the patch features and didn't see anything like this but maybe I missed it.

I just played a game(have a replay of it and a save) on the demo against a Hard AI, and I made a mistake with some indemnity funds and I also made another mistake in invading a country before I was really setup. Currently, the AI has 6 planes and I have 7, I have more countries than it and 233% influence, but neither of us has any units that can move!!! There is no draw, the game just sits there and I hit end combat, and its another combat round. I should really be given a win or a draw but nothing happens.

Is this sort of thing fixed in later patches or in the actual game?
